Players who kill teammates because they're blue.

Дата: 26.01.2016 11:30:36
View Postcommander42, on Jan 23 2016 - 02:47, said:   how do they get that blue but not get automatically banned for it? or is it right after they come off a ban?

The_Chieftain:   The man asks an intelligent question, and I wish more people would think about it.   The intent of turning a player blue is not to effectively bar him from playing. If that were the intent, we'd bar him from playing for a bit. And, yes, the programming is set up that after a certain level of TKing, the player is barred from playing. Players who kill blue players on sight are in effect going beyond the intent of the programming, barring a blue player from playing, and not working on the basis of "just because you can doesn't mean that you should." The programming has the intermediate step of "blue" because we don't think he's done enough to warrant not being allowed to play, but to allow green players to remove him -if necessary-.   Put it this way. If you leave a blue player alone and he starts shooting at you, if you kill him before he damages too many allies or not, you're fighting a full enemy team short handed because of his actions. If you kill him on sight, you're fighting the enemy team short-handed because of -your- actions. Where is the percentage in not waiting to see what he does before handicapping your own team?
